A concrete beam is "prestressed' because stress is created before, or "pre," the actual use of the beam when the working stress is applied. Steel truss cantilever bridges were a major engineering breakthrough in the 1800s, since they can span distances of over 1,500 feet and are more easily constructed at difficult crossings, such as highways, deep waterways, or populated areas, using little or no ground support.
